Homer Glen, IL Boiler Repair Pros

Boiler Making Noise Repair in Homer Glen, IL
Noisy boiler troubleshooting in Homer Glen, IL.


Best Boiler Making Noise Repair in Homer Glen, IL
Banging, whistling, or gurgling noises? Call (855) 7930213 for expert boiler repairs in Homer Glen, IL.